About the role

Job Title

Azure Cloud Engineer

Job Description Summary

Job Description

We are seeking a highly skilled and motivated Azure Cloud Engineer to join our growing technology team. As an Azure Cloud Engineer, you will play a crucial role in implementing and managing cloud solutions that leverage Microsoft Azure and VMware technologies. Your expertise will be essential in ensuring efficient, secure, and scalable cloud infrastructure for our global organization.

Key Responsibilities

Solution Implementation

  • Deploy and configure Azure Cloud VMware Solution (AVS) Standard Private Cloud environments.

  • Implement solution architecture blueprints, including virtual machines, Azure databases, storage technologies (Storage Accounts, SQL Server, CosmosDB), and virtual networks.

  • Configure and manage Azure Site Recovery, Traffic Manager, Azure Automation, and ARM Templates.

  • Set up and maintain Azure Load Balancer, API Gateway, and Azure Active Directory (AD).

  • Develop and manage Key Vaults, Web Apps, Function Apps, and Logic Apps.

  • Ensure adherence to ITIL processes, leveraging tools such as ServiceNow.

Cloud Infrastructure Management

  • Define, implement, and enforce governance using Azure Policy and Role-Based Access Control (RBAC).

  • Monitor and optimize costs, performance, and system alerts.

  • Design and implement disaster recovery and business continuity strategies.

On-Premises & Hybrid Infrastructure

  • Maintain and integrate on-prem systems including Active Directory, DNS, VMware, Hyper-V, firewalls, and routing.

  • Support identity and access management solutions across hybrid environments.

  • Utilize and manage VMware tooling including:

    • NSX-T

    • VMware Aria Operations

    • VMware Aria Automation

    • VMware Aria Operations for Networks

Automation and Scripting

  • Implement CI/CD pipelines using Azure DevOps and GitHub.

  • Develop automation using PowerShell and infrastructure-as-code tools.

  • Work with JSON templates, Terraform, and Ansible to standardize deployments.

Monitoring and Security

  • Configure and maintain monitoring solutions across Azure and third-party platforms.

  • Apply and enforce security best practices, ensuring compliance and risk mitigation.

  • Work with SIEM tools for security monitoring and incident response.

Key Experience

  • Proven experience as an Azure Cloud Engineer or similar role (3–5+ years).

  • Strong expertise in cloud computing, virtualization, and infrastructure management.

  • Experience in cloud migrations, including use of HCX.

  • Hands-on experience with Terraform and/or Bicep is highly desirable.

  • Exposure to multi-cloud environments (AWS or Google Cloud Platform) is advantageous.

  • Knowledge of Azure analytics services such as Azure Synapse, Data Factory, and Data Lakes is a plus.

  • Familiarity with Microsoft Partner Funding programmes (ECIF, AMPP, PIE) is beneficial.

  • Excellent communication, stakeholder management, and collaboration skills.

Education and Qualifications

  • Bachelor’s degree in Computer Science, Information Technology, or a related field (or equivalent experience).

  • Relevant Microsoft Azure certifications (e.g., Azure Administrator, Azure Solutions Architect) are preferred.

  • Additional certifications such as Microsoft Security Operations Analyst, Azure Virtual Desktop, or Windows 365 are advantageous.
